Индикатор окончания свечи – зачем он нужен для торговли в МТ4

Множество торговых стратегий позволяют трейдерам подобрать такие варианты, которые будут оптимальными для размера депозита их счета, наличия свободного времени, уровня агрессивности и т. д. Во всех этих ТС определены как сигналы на сделки в том или ином направлении, так и моменты их совершения. Рассмотрим подробнее принципы торговли по окончанию свечи – в каких случаях целесообразно придерживаться ее.

Когда следует совершать сделки только после закрытия свечи

В первую очередь торговля по окончанию свечи должна осуществляться в торговых стратегиях, предполагающих выполнение свечного анализа. Ведь любой паттерн считается истинным лишь после полного завершения его формирования. А этот момент наступает лишь после закрытия последней входящей в его состав свечи.
Во вторую очередь торговать по окончанию свечи следует при использовании в составе торговой стратегии инструмента технического анализа, использующего при расчете Close-цены свечей (в том числе, и такие производные цены, как типичная и взвешенная, при вычислении которых применяется Close-цена). Такой индикатор может изменять свои показания до закрытия текущей свечи (они могут даже несколько раз подавать сигнал на открытие позиции, а затем отменять его), но после этого они остаются неизменными. Однако такая особенность не является признаком перерисовки – перерисовывающий индикатор изменяет результаты расчета не на текущей свече, а на предшествующих ей уже закрытых свечах.

В третью очередь торговлю по закрытию свечи рекомендуется применять трейдерам, использующим долгосрочные торговые стратегии. Объясняется это тем, что даже за несколько минут цена может пройти довольно значительное расстояние, что существенно повлияет на форму свечи. В результате сделка, которая до закрытия свечи по сигналам торговой стратегии была определена как прибыльная, после закрытия свечи становится убыточной.

Индикаторы окончания свечи

А теперь несколько алгоритмов, оповещающих трейдера о времени, оставшемся до закрытия текущей свечи. Это делает анализ более простым и исключает необходимость в проведении, казалось бы, такой простой операции, как вычитание текущего времени из ближайшего времени окончания таймфрейма, но довольно утомительной при ее частом выполнении, что провоцирует ошибки, которые могут стать фатальными для некоторых сделок.

CandleCountDown (скачать)

Отображается в одном из углов окна графика котировок в виде чисел, соответствующих минутам и секундам для ТФ до H1 включительно или часам и минутам на ТФ H4 и D1, соответствующим интервалу, по истечению которого текущая свеча закроется. Индикатор имеет 5 входных параметров:

  • FontColor – цвет цифр;
  • FontColorLabel – цвет подписей единиц измерения чисел;
  • BackColor – цвет фоновой полосы;
  • LargeDisplay – требуется ли отображение увеличенным шрифтом (true – да, false – нет);
  • Corner – в каком углу отображать (1 – в правом верхнем, 2 – в нижнем левом, 3 – в нижнем правом).

Обновление значений, отображаемых CandleCountDown, происходит лишь по новому тику.

CandleTimeSpread (скачать)

Этот индикатор окончания свечи для МТ4 дополнительно отображает и величину спреда в пунктах. Для отображения используется один из правых углов – для его задания используется переменная Corner:

  • при ее значении 1 – верхний;
  • при ее значении 3 – нижний.
Рисунок 1. CandleTimeSpread – индикатор окончания свечи.
Рисунок 1. CandleTimeSpread – индикатор окончания свечи.

Также можно изменять цвет отображения символов и цифр параметром ClockColor. Обновление отображаемых величин происходит во время прихода нового тика.

iClock (скачать)

Его отличия от предыдущих примеров заключаются в:

  • отображении чуть выше и правее от текущей Bid-цены (поэтому его значения будут видны лишь на графике, сдвинутом влево относительно правой границы окна котировок);
  • зависимости цвета отображения от оставшегося времени (для этого используются переменные colorNormal и colorLate, задающие окраску цифр при, соответственно, большом значении оставшегося времени и приближении к закрытию свечи);
  • обновлении значений в режиме реального времени (независимо от прихода тиков).
Рисунок 2. iClock – индикатор окончания свечи для МТ4.
Рисунок 2. iClock – индикатор окончания свечи для МТ4.

Для ТФ до H1 включительно формат отображения – минуты:секунды, а для остальных ТФ – часы:минуты:секунды.

CloseTime (скачать)

Функционал этого индикатора окончания свечи в МТ4 обеспечивает:

  1. отображение текущего времени сервера;
  2. отображение времени закрытия свечи по серверу;
  3. отображение оставшегося времени до закрытия текущей свечи;
  4. задание любого из четырех углов для вывода информации;
  5. оповещение о приближении момента закрытия текущей свечи.
Рисунок 3. Отображение индикатора окончания свечи CloseTime.
Рисунок 3. Отображение индикатора окончания свечи CloseTime.

В настройках можно задать цвет для каждой строки отображения (пункты 1, 2 и 3) из предыдущего списка, размер и тип шрифта для их символов, а также количество секунд, при превышении которым оставшегося времени до закрытия текущей свечи будет сгенерировано оповещение звуковым сигналом и всплывающим окном (для активации функции оповещения необходимо установить в true параметр «Включить оповещение»). Обновление значений CloseTime происходит по получению терминалом нового тика.

Установка индикатора окончания свечи в МТ4

Все перечисленные информационные инструменты не входят в базовую комплектацию торговой платформы MetaTrader 4, поэтому их потребуется сначала скачать (ссылки находятся рядом с их названиями), а затем поместить полученные файлы в папку Indicators, вложенную в папку MQL4 каталога данных терминала (переход в него осуществляется из меню «Файл»).

Оставить ответ

Ваш адрес email не будет опубликован. Обязательные поля помечены *